KWALIFIKACJA INF2 - STYCZEŃ 2016

PYTANIE NR 12.
System plików, który nie wspiera tworzenia wewnętrznego dziennika zmian, zwanego księgowaniem to
A.
B.
C.
D.
Wyjaśnienie poprawnej odpowiedzi:
System plików FAT32 nie oferuje mechanizmu księgowania, czyli zapisu zmian w wewnętrznym dzienniku (journaling). W praktyce oznacza to gorszą odporność na nagłe wyłączenie zasilania i większe ryzyko niespójności metadanych. NTFS oraz ext3 i ext4 są systemami dziennikującymi.

Pełne wyjaśnienie:

Księgowanie (journaling) w systemie plików polega na prowadzeniu wewnętrznego dziennika zmian dotyczących operacji na metadanych (a czasem także na danych). Dzięki temu po awarii zasilania lub twardym resecie system plików może szybciej wrócić do spójnego stanu, "odtwarzając" lub "wycofując" operacje zapisane w dzienniku.

Odpowiedź "FAT32" jest poprawna, ponieważ FAT32 jest klasycznym systemem plików bez mechanizmu dziennikowania. Z tego powodu bywa wybierany głównie dla kompatybilności (np. z różnymi urządzeniami i starszymi systemami), ale nie zapewnia korzyści związanych z journalingiem.

Dlaczego pozostałe odpowiedzi są niepoprawne?

  • "NTFS" – system plików Windows, który wykorzystuje mechanizmy dziennikowania, co wspiera integralność metadanych i ułatwia odzyskiwanie po błędach.
  • "ext3" – linuksowy system plików zaprojektowany jako wersja z dziennikiem zmian (journaling), właśnie w celu poprawy odporności na awarie względem rozwiązań bez dziennika.
  • "ext4" – następca ext3; również należy do systemów dziennikujących (z dodatkowymi usprawnieniami), więc nie spełnia warunku "nie wspiera tworzenia wewnętrznego dziennika zmian".

Wskazówka egzaminacyjna: jeśli w pytaniu pojawia się "księgowanie/dziennik", skojarz to z systemami plików typowo stosowanymi na dyskach systemowych (NTFS, rodzina ext z journalingiem). FAT32 kojarzy się przede wszystkim z prostotą i kompatybilnością, a nie z mechanizmami bezpieczeństwa i integralności.

Dodatkowe pytania

Dodatkowe pytania (FAQ):
Księgowanie (journaling) to mechanizm zapisywania informacji o wykonywanych operacjach w dzienniku systemu plików. Po awarii zasilania pozwala szybciej przywrócić spójność struktury plików i katalogów, bo system wie, które operacje dokończyć lub wycofać.
FAT32 jest starszym, prostszym systemem plików zaprojektowanym głównie pod kompatybilność i niewielkie wymagania. Nie implementuje journalingu, więc ma mniej mechanizmów ochrony spójności po awarii. W zamian jest szeroko obsługiwany przez wiele urządzeń i systemów.
Tak. NTFS stosuje mechanizmy dziennikowania, co zwiększa odporność na błędy i ułatwia odzyskanie spójności metadanych po nieprawidłowym wyłączeniu komputera. Dlatego NTFS jest typowym wyborem dla dysków systemowych i roboczych w Windows.
Tak. Zarówno ext3, jak i ext4 są systemami plików, które korzystają z journalingu. Dzięki temu po awarii system zwykle szybciej "dochodzi do siebie" niż w systemach bez dziennika. To jedna z głównych różnic względem rozwiązań niedziennikujących.
Bez dziennika zmian rośnie ryzyko niespójności metadanych (np. wpisów katalogów i alokacji). Po awarii może być potrzebne dłuższe sprawdzanie i naprawa struktury, a w skrajnych przypadkach mogą pojawić się uszkodzone pliki lub "zaginione" fragmenty danych.
Najczęściej wtedy, gdy liczy się maksymalna kompatybilność: pendrive’y, karty pamięci, urządzenia multimedialne, starsze konsole lub sprzęt, który nie obsługuje NTFS/ext. W takich zastosowaniach prostota i zgodność bywa ważniejsza niż odporność na awarie.
Pytania o dziennikowanie dotyczą odporności na awarie i zapisu operacji w dzienniku. Pytania o uprawnienia dotyczą kontroli dostępu (kto może czytać/zapisywać/wykonywać). NTFS i ext zwykle kojarzą się z uprawnieniami; FAT32 ma je ograniczone.
W Windows można sprawdzić właściwości dysku/partycji w Eksploratorze lub w narzędziach administracyjnych. W Linuksie pomocne są polecenia pokazujące typ systemu plików dla zamontowanych woluminów. Na egzaminie ważne jest rozumienie różnic, a nie komendy.
Częsty mechanizm błędu to skojarzenie "Windows = NTFS" i automatyczny wybór bez analizy cechy, o którą pytanie pyta. Pomaga metoda: najpierw podkreśl w myślach warunek ("nie wspiera dziennika"), a dopiero potem dopasuj system plików.
Poza journalingiem różnice obejmują m.in. podejście do bezpieczeństwa i funkcji systemowych (np. bardziej rozbudowane mechanizmy pracy z uprawnieniami i metadanymi w NTFS). FAT32 jest prostszy i bardziej uniwersalny sprzętowo, ale zwykle mniej "bogaty" funkcjonalnie.
info

Około 62% zdających odpowiada poprawnie na to pytanie. średnie

W praktyce zawodowej kluczowe jest to, że system plików FAT32 nie oferuje mechanizmu księgowania, czyli zapisu zmian w wewnętrznym dzienniku (journaling).

Źródła:

  • Microsoft Learn: "File systems: FAT, exFAT, and NTFS" (opis cech NTFS i FAT, w tym mechanizmów niezawodności) https://learn.microsoft.com/en-us/windows/win32/fileio/file-systems (dostęp: 2026-02-27)
  • Linux kernel documentation: "The ext4 filesystem" (opis właściwości ext4, w tym journaling) https://www.kernel.org/doc/html/latest/filesystems/ext4/index.html (dostęp: 2026-02-27)
  • Debian Wiki: "ext3" (opis ext3 jako journaling filesystem) https://wiki.debian.org/ext3 (dostęp: 2026-02-27)

Materiały:

  • Dokumentacja producentów systemów operacyjnych o systemach plików (Windows, Linux)
  • Podstawy administracji systemami plików: partycjonowanie, formatowanie, sprawdzanie spójności
  • Materiały szkoleniowe INF.2 dotyczące dysków i systemów plików

Aktualizacja pytania: 31.03.2026



Aktualizacja pytania: 31.03.2026
📡 Brak połączenia internetowego